NY L88731 December 6, 2005 CLA-2-42:RR:NC:3:341 L88731 CATEGORY: Classification TARIFF NO.: 4202.92.92.3031 Ms. Susan Watgen World Commerce Systems, Inc. 830 Dillon Drive Wood dale, IL 60191 RE: The tariff classification of a tackle bag with storage boxes from China Dear Ms. Watgen: In your letters dated October 4, 2005 and August 17, 2005 you requested a tariff classification ruling. The submitted sample is identified as style 3364, a soft-sided tackle storage system. The tackle storage system consists of a soft-sided tackle bag and four model 3650 Stowaway® utility boxes. The soft-sided tackle bag is wholly made-up of man-made fiber textile materials. The Stowaway® tackle box is wholly of translucent molded plastics and is capable of being divided into 20 storage sections by means of removable dividers. The submitted sample is representative of nine various tackle systems identified as the Plano Molding “Soft Siders.” The tackle systems will be put for sale as a set and will be presented on import packed ready for retail sale as a set. The tackle bag imparts the essential character of the set. The applicable subheading for style 3364, Soft Sided Tackle System, will be 4202.92.3031, Harmonized Tariff Schedule of the United States (HTSUSA), which provides, in part, for travel, sport and similar bags, of textile materials, with outer surface of textile materials, of man-made fibers. The rate of duty will be 17.6 percent ad valorem. Duty rates are provided for your convenience and are subject to change. The text of the most recent HTSUSA and the accompanying duty rates are provided on World Wide Web at http://www.usitc.gov/tata/hts/. Tariff number 4202.92.3031 falls within textile category designation 670. Quota and visa status are the result of international agreements that are subject to frequent renegotiations and changes.
